Malware, short for "malicious programs," is any intrusive program developed by bugging (typically called to as "cybercriminals") to steal data and harm or destroy devices and computer systems. Trojan horses, spyware, adware, and ransomware are examples of the several types of malware that are regularly found. Malware is any software that has been specifically created to disrupt a computer, server, client, or computer network, leak sensitive data, gain unauthorized access to data or systems, deny users access to information, or inadvertently compromise a user's computer security. The most common types of malware are viruses, trojan horses, ransomware, spyware, rootkits, file-less malware, and malvertising.
